news 2026/2/22 3:58:54

如何用Vue Native构建高效跨平台移动应用?10个核心技术点解析

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
如何用Vue Native构建高效跨平台移动应用?10个核心技术点解析

如何用Vue Native构建高效跨平台移动应用?10个核心技术点解析

【免费下载链接】vue-native-coreVue Native is a framework to build cross platform native mobile apps using JavaScript项目地址: https://gitcode.com/gh_mirrors/vu/vue-native-core

Vue Native作为一个基于Vue.js语法的跨平台移动应用开发框架,让开发者能够使用熟悉的Vue语法构建原生移动应用。通过深入分析其架构设计,我们可以发现这个框架在开发效率、团队协作和成本控制方面的独特价值。

🎯 框架核心概念解析:理解Vue Native的设计哲学

Vue Native的核心思想是将Vue.js的响应式编程模型与React Native的渲染能力相结合。这种设计使得Web开发者能够快速转型到移动开发领域,同时保持代码的可维护性和可扩展性。

响应式数据绑定的移动端实现

框架通过精心设计的观察者模式,在移动端环境中实现了Vue.js标志性的响应式数据绑定。当数据发生变化时,界面会自动更新,这种机制大大简化了状态管理的复杂度。

组件化开发的跨平台适配

Vue Native的组件系统允许开发者创建可复用的UI组件,这些组件能够在iOS和Android平台上无缝运行。这种设计理念不仅提升了开发效率,还确保了应用在不同设备上的一致性体验。

🛠️ 开发环境搭建与项目初始化指南

环境配置要点

在开始使用Vue Native之前,需要确保开发环境满足基本要求。这包括Node.js运行环境、React Native CLI工具链以及相应的移动开发SDK。

项目创建流程

通过简单的命令行操作即可创建新的Vue Native项目。框架会自动配置必要的构建脚本和依赖项,为开发者提供一个完整的项目结构。

📱 核心功能模块深度剖析

模板编译机制

Vue Native的模板编译器负责将Vue模板转换为React Native能够理解的组件结构。这个过程涉及模板解析、代码生成和优化等多个阶段。

虚拟DOM与渲染优化

框架实现了轻量级的虚拟DOM系统,通过差异比较算法最小化实际DOM操作,从而提升应用性能。这种机制特别适合处理复杂的用户界面和频繁的状态更新。

平台特定适配层

为了处理不同移动平台的差异,Vue Native设计了专门的适配层。这个层负责将通用的Vue组件映射到特定平台的原生组件上。

💡 高级应用场景与最佳实践

企业级应用开发策略

对于需要处理复杂业务逻辑的企业应用,Vue Native提供了一套完整的解决方案。开发者可以利用框架的状态管理能力和组件系统,构建稳定可靠的生产级应用。

性能优化技巧

通过合理使用组件的生命周期、避免不必要的重新渲染以及优化图片资源,可以显著提升应用的运行效率。

团队协作开发模式

Vue Native的模块化架构支持团队并行开发。不同的开发者可以专注于特定的功能模块,最后通过组件组合的方式集成完整的应用。

🔧 常见问题排查与调试方法

开发环境问题处理

在开发过程中可能会遇到各种环境配置问题。通过检查依赖版本、清理缓存和重新安装包,通常可以解决大部分环境相关的问题。

运行时错误调试

框架提供了丰富的调试工具和错误信息,帮助开发者快速定位和解决问题。合理使用这些工具可以大大提升开发效率。

🚀 未来发展趋势与扩展可能性

随着移动开发技术的不断演进,Vue Native所代表的开发模式也在持续发展。框架的设计理念为未来的技术升级和功能扩展提供了良好的基础。

📊 实际项目应用效果评估

从多个实际项目的反馈来看,使用Vue Native开发移动应用在开发效率、代码质量和维护成本方面都有显著优势。

通过深入理解Vue Native的核心技术点和设计理念,开发者能够更好地利用这个框架构建高质量的跨平台移动应用。无论是个人项目还是企业级应用,Vue Native都提供了一个强大而灵活的解决方案。

【免费下载链接】vue-native-coreVue Native is a framework to build cross platform native mobile apps using JavaScript项目地址: https://gitcode.com/gh_mirrors/vu/vue-native-core

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/2/16 22:15:45

老旧照片变彩色高清图!DDColor+ComfyUI实战教程分享

老旧照片变彩色高清图!DDColorComfyUI实战教程分享 在泛黄的相册里,一张张黑白老照片记录着家族往事、城市变迁和历史瞬间。然而,岁月不仅带走了色彩,也模糊了细节——褪色、划痕、噪点让这些珍贵影像逐渐失去温度。如今&#xf…

作者头像 李华
网站建设 2026/2/15 7:54:54

HACS极速版完全指南:让插件下载飞起来的秘密武器

还在为Home Assistant插件下载慢如蜗牛而抓狂吗?每次更新都要等上半天,安装新集成更是让人望眼欲穿。今天我要分享的HACS极速版,正是专为中国用户打造的终极解决方案! 【免费下载链接】integration 项目地址: https://gitcode.…

作者头像 李华
网站建设 2026/2/13 9:51:24

Baritone终极指南:Minecraft自动化机器人完全使用教程

Baritone终极指南:Minecraft自动化机器人完全使用教程 【免费下载链接】baritone cabaletta/baritone: 是一个用于 Minecraft 的开源 Java 客户端,具有多样的游戏模式和游戏修改功能,可以用于 Minecraft 游戏的自定义和修改。 项目地址: ht…

作者头像 李华
网站建设 2026/2/18 14:29:38

如何免费享受全网音乐?洛雪音乐音源终极使用指南

如何免费享受全网音乐?洛雪音乐音源终极使用指南 【免费下载链接】lxmusic- lxmusic(洛雪音乐)全网最新最全音源 项目地址: https://gitcode.com/gh_mirrors/lx/lxmusic- 还在为音乐会员费用烦恼?想要轻松获取全网最新音乐资源?洛雪音…

作者头像 李华
网站建设 2026/2/6 12:20:57

scanner在物流中的应用:实战案例分析与优化策略

扫描器在物流中的真实战力:从“扫一扫”到流程再造的底层引擎你有没有想过,一个包裹从仓库发出,是如何被精准追踪、计费并送达客户手中的?背后的关键,可能就是那一声清脆的“滴——”,来自一台不起眼的扫描…

作者头像 李华
网站建设 2026/2/14 9:31:15

3D年会抽奖程序终极指南:5分钟打造震撼视觉盛宴

3D年会抽奖程序终极指南:5分钟打造震撼视觉盛宴 【免费下载链接】lottery-3d lottery,年会抽奖程序,3D球体效果。 项目地址: https://gitcode.com/gh_mirrors/lo/lottery-3d 还在为年会抽奖环节缺乏创意而烦恼吗?想要给员工…

作者头像 李华